This video is a tour of an airplane cemetery located at the Toluca International Airport in Mexico. The narrator explores the site, which is filled with various aircraft, from small private planes to large commercial jets. The video highlights the unique and luxurious features of the planes, such as their interior design, ventilation systems, and even the color of the seats.
The narrator also discusses the reasons behind the planes' abandonment, explaining that many of them remain in the cemetery because they have stopped paying for the use of airport land. The cost of such land is high, leading to a buildup of debt that makes it more cost-effective to abandon the planes rather than continue paying for the land.
